About This Course

Environmental pollution from industrial discharge, agricultural chemicals, plastics, dyes, petroleum hydrocarbons, and heavy metals poses a major global challenge. Conventional remediation methods are often costly, energy-intensive, and may generate secondary waste. Bioremediation, using microbes, plants, and enzymes, offers an eco-friendly alternative by naturally transforming contaminants into less harmful products through biological pathways.

This workshop provides a comprehensive understanding of enzyme technologies and bioremediation workflows used in environmental cleanup. Participants will explore microbial degradation mechanisms, enzyme-driven pollutant breakdown, biosorption strategies, and emerging tools such as immobilized enzymes and engineered microbial consortia. Case studies will cover wastewater treatment, oil spill remediation, pesticide degradation, and sustainable restoration of contaminated ecosystems.

Workshop Structure

Day 1: Microbial Strategies & Metabolic Mapping

  • Bioremediation Fundamentals: In Situ vs Ex Situ Approaches
  • Microbial Degradation of Hydrocarbons, Dyes, Pesticides, and Heavy Metals
  • Bioremediation Pathways, Bioaugmentation and Biostimulation Strategies
  • Catabolic Plasmids, Gene Transfer, and Adaptive Microbial Responses
  • Monitoring Remediation Efficiency and Rate-Limiting Metabolic Steps
  • Biodegradation Pathway Mapping and Enzyme Cascades
  • Hands-On: KEGG, MetaCyc, Python Basics, Cytoscape Demo, and Oil Spill Mapping Case Study

Day 2: Nano-Enzymology & Enzyme Bioremediation

  • Enzymes in Environmental Remediation: Laccases, Peroxidases, Hydrolases, and Oxidoreductases
  • Immobilized Enzyme Systems and Enzyme Kinetics for Industrial Remediation
  • Protein Engineering: Directed Evolution and Rational Design
  • Optimizing Stability, Specificity, and Catalytic Efficiency
  • Nanomaterial–Enzyme Conjugates and Nanozymes and their Catalytic Advantages in Pollutant Removal
  • Hands-On: PDB Visualization, PyMOL Demo, Alpha Fold Workflow, Kinetic Modeling, and Laccase Dye-
  • Degradation Case Study

Day 3: Eco technological Bioremediation Systems

  • Designing Bioremediation Systems for Real-World Environments
  • Bioreactor vs Open-Environment Remediation Applications
  • Scaling from Laboratory Trials to Field Implementation
  • Monitoring Contaminant Degradation in Soil and Water Systems
  • Reactor Design: Flow Rate, Retention Time, and Oxygen Transfer
  • Integration of Nanotechnology, Enzymes, and Biosensors in Field Units
  • LCA, Regulatory Compliance, Risk Assessment, and Ecological Safety
  • Hands-On: Reactor Modeling, Spreadsheet Kinetics, , LCA Overview, and Wastewater Treatment
  • Design Case Study
